Radio Nauru, established on 1968, is a government-owned, non-commercial sole radio station in the Republic of Nauru.[1] Owned by Nauru Broadcasting Service. It broadcasts on 88 MHz FM and operates from Mondays to Sundays 6:00 AM to 11:00 PM. Radio Nauru offers program of traditional culture, news, information, and classical and modern music, as well as island music. It carries programs of Radio Australia and BBC.[2]
Radio Nauru announcers predominantly speak Nauruan on air, although the general programming is dominated by English-language media.[3]
